The Importance of Bankroll Management
Effective bankroll management is arguably the most crucial aspect of playing crash games successfully. It’s tempting to wager large sums of money in pursuit of significant gains, but this approach can quickly deplete your funds. A sensible approach is to allocate a specific amount of money for crash games and never exceed it. Determine a comfortable bet size that allows you to withstand a series of losses without significantly impacting your bankroll. A common rule of thumb is to limit your bets to 1-5% of your total bankroll. This ensures you have enough capital to weather losing streaks and continue playing responsibly. Before beginning a session, define clear winning and losing limits. When you reach either limit, stop playing.

Analyzing Game History and Patterns (And Why It's Tricky)
Many players attempt to identify patterns in the game's history to predict future crashes. While it's natural to look for trends, it's essential to understand that crash games are typically based on provably fair technology, meaning the outcomes are determined by a cryptographic algorithm. This ensures transparency and randomness, making it virtually impossible to consistently predict crashes based on past results. However, analyzing game history can still provide some insights. Observing the average multiplier achieved over a long period can give you a sense of the game's volatility. Tracking the frequency of crashes at different multiplier levels can also be informative. But remember, this information should be used with caution and not as a basis for making definitive predictions.
Provably Fair Technology Explained
Provably fair technology is a revolutionary approach to ensuring transparency and fairness in online gambling. Unlike traditional casino games where the outcome is determined by a server controlled by the operator, provably fair games allow players to verify the randomness of each result. This is typically achieved through the use of cryptographic hashing and seed values. The operator provides a server seed, and the player provides a client seed. These seeds are combined to generate a random number that determines the outcome of the game. Players can use online tools to verify that the outcome was indeed random and not manipulated by the operator. This added layer of security and transparency builds trust and provides players with confidence in the integrity of the game.
